🌆 Istanbul: Where Continents Collide

Straddling both Europe and Asia, Istanbul is one of the world’s most unique cities. A place where ancient empires left their mark, and modern life pulses through vibrant bazaars, historic mosques, and trendy neighborhoods.
Istanbul

Top Attractions in Istanbul:

Hagia Sophia: A symbol of Byzantine and Ottoman grandeur, now a working mosque and must-see historical landmark.
Blue Mosque (Sultan Ahmed Mosque): A stunning architectural masterpiece with iconic blue tiles and majestic domes
Topkapi Palace: The opulent former home of Ottoman sultans, now a museum of treasures and history.
Grand Bazaar & Spice Bazaar: Perfect for shopping lovers—over 4,000 shops selling everything from Turkish delights to handmade carpets.
Bosphorus Cruise: Glide between continents with a scenic boat tour along the strait separating Europe and Asia.

🎈 Cappadocia: A Surreal Dreamscape

Cappadocia feels like another planet, famous for its unique rock formations, cave dwellings, and dreamy sunrise hot air balloon rides.
Top Attractions in Cappadocia:
Capadocia
Hot Air Balloon Ride: Float above fairy chimneys and valleys at dawn for unforgettable views.
Göreme Open-Air Museum: A UNESCO site filled with rock-cut churches and Byzantine frescoes.
Underground Cities (Derinkuyu & Kaymakli): Ancient multi-level cities carved into the earth—mysterious and fascinating.
Uchisar Castle: A natural rock fortress offering panoramic views of the region.
Hiking in Ihlara Valley: Explore a scenic canyon rich in nature and historic cave churches.

🏖️ Antalya & The Turkish Riviera: Sun, Sea, and Serenity

Located on the stunning Mediterranean coast, Antalya and its neighboring towns are the heart of Turkey’s beach tourism, offering turquoise waters, ancient ruins, and lush mountain backdrops.

Top Attractions in the Turkish Riviera:

Antalya 1
Antalya Old Town (Kaleiçi): A charming maze of cobbled streets, boutique shops, and harbor views.
Pamukkale (day trip): Famous for its white travertine terraces and the ancient city of Hierapolis.
Ölüdeniz & Blue Lagoon: Crystal-clear waters ideal for swimming, sunbathing, and paragliding from Babadağ Mountain.
Bodrum & Marmaris: Popular resort towns with lively nightlife, sailing trips, and historical sites.

🏛️ Other Must-See Places Across Turkey

Turkey’s richness goes beyond its top tourist cities. These other locations offer a deeper dive into its cultural and natural beauty.
Explore More of Turkey:
Ephesus: One of the best-preserved Roman cities in the world, near Izmir.
Mount Nemrut: Home to mysterious stone heads atop a mountain—a remote and fascinating archaeological site.
Safranbolu: A UNESCO-listed Ottoman town known for its traditional architecture and Turkish delight.
Trabzon & Rize (Black Sea Region): Lush greenery, tea plantations, and the scenic Sumela Monastery perched on a cliff.

✈️ Getting There and Getting Around
Turkey is well-connected through major airports like Istanbul Airport (IST) and Sabiha Gökçen (SAW). Regional flights, modern buses, and high-speed trains make traveling between cities easy and affordable. Renting a car is also an option for exploring more remote or coastal areas.
